I applied online and also emailed one of Pinterest's recruiters to say how excited I was for the opportunity.
A couple weeks later a recruiter sent me a code challenge that I submitted, then a couple weeks after that they scheduled me for a technical phone screen.
I passed the phone screen then went in for an onsite interview. The onsite interview consisted of meeting 3 engineers from the team I was interviewing for and 3 different whiteboard questions. Prior to the interview I was told I would be able to use either the whiteboard or a laptop they would provide. There was a laptop there but it was not set up and my interviewers seemed more comfortable using the whiteboard so we mainly whiteboarded and I used my personal laptop for writing out some code.
I had lunch there with another apprentice engineer and then went on my way. Overall it was a very positive experience. The recruiting team sent detailed information at every step of the interview to let me know exactly what to expect.

Question 1
(Architectural question) How would you design a minesweeper game? Specifically - what kinds of data structures and functions would you need, and what kinds of data would you need to keep track of?
